Output 459673414f1350279c421171c899981625b49ce0256641186685d50d1ebb90da:0

value
3628264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03de53cbd7920a159845f68c83c1fd731383f2cf OP_EQUAL
address
323UHh98JaNgyn7xWCjUMje5NfmN7HKqeM
transaction
459673414f1350279c421171c899981625b49ce0256641186685d50d1ebb90da